Sr Engineer, Embedded GUI Software
$120k - $170kMasimo
Sr Instrument Software Engineer
As a Sr Instrument Software Engineer, you will design, develop, and maintain high-performance graphical applications for next-generation patient monitoring devices. This role leverages strong expertise in C++ development, computer graphics, and interactive UI systems to build reliable, efficient, and visually intuitive user interfaces. You will work on performance-critical software, collaborate closely with cross-functional teams, and contribute throughout the full software lifecycle—from design and implementation to testing and documentation.
Day to day:
- Design and develop C++-based GUI applications and visualization tools for embedded medical devices.
- Implement and maintain graphics-driven user interfaces, balancing usability, performance, and memory constraints.
- Build and optimize runtime systems, data formats, and serialization pipelines to support responsive UI behavior.
- Apply strong multithreading, memory management, and performance optimization principles.
- Participate in peer design and code reviews, ensuring software quality and maintainability.
- Produce clear software documentation and technical specifications.
- Contribute to software testing and validation, supporting stable and reliable device behavior.
- Collaborate in a fast-paced, cross-disciplinary development environment.
Required Qualifications:
- Strong fundamentals in computer graphics and real-time rendering concepts.
- 5+ years of C++ software development experience in performance-critical systems.
- Hands-on experience with GUI design and development, including visual tooling and user-facing interfaces.
- Solid understanding of operating system concepts, including scheduling, memory management, and multi-threading.
- Experience with software configuration management tools (Git, Jira-style workflows).
- Excellent analytical, problem-solving, and debugging skills.
- Strong verbal and written communication skills.
- Ability to excel in a dynamic, fast-moving development environment.
- BS or MS degree in Computer Science, Electrical Engineering, or a related field.
- Ability to work onsite Monday - Friday in Irvine, CA.
Preferred Qualifications:
- Experience with Qt / QML or similar GUI frameworks.
- Experience with OpenGL / OpenGL ES and shading languages (GLSL).
- Background in GPU-accelerated or graphics-intensive applications.
Education:
- BS or MS degree in Computer Science or Engineering
Compensation:
The anticipated salary range for this position is $120,000 - $170,000 plus benefits. Actual placement within the range is dependent on multiple factors, including but not limited to skills, education, and experience. This position also qualifies for up to 10% annual bonus based on Company, department, and individual performance. Masimo offers benefits such as Medical, Dental, Vision, Life/AD&D, Disability Insurance, 401(k), Vacation, Sick, Holiday, Paid Maternity Leave, Flexible Spending Accounts, voluntary Accident, Critical Illness, Hospital, Long-Term Care, Employee Assistance Program, Pet Insurance, on-site Wellness Clinic, Fitness Center, Café. All benefits are subject to eligibility requirements.
- ...Sr Embedded SW & Control Engineer No. of Positions: 5 Location: Irvine CA Programming & Tools: C, C++, MATLAB, Simulink Hardware / Microcontrollers... ...ISO 26262 Key Concepts: Real-Time Systems, Embedded Software, Safety-Critical, Firmware, Middleware, Requirements...SeniorSoftware
- ...We're seeking a Senior Embedded Systems & Controls Software Engineer with strong systems intuition and a passion for building robust, safety-critical control software. This role sits at the intersection of embedded software, system-level control logic, and hardware interfaces...SeniorSoftware
$150k - $175k
...behave correctly every time-through power-up, normal operation, faults, and recovery. We're looking for a Senior Embedded Systems & Controls Software Engineer with strong systems intuition and a love of clean, deterministic control logic. This role lives at the...SeniorSoftware$150k - $175k
...control systems that actually move things in the real world-fast, precisely, and safely. We're looking for a Senior Embedded Motor Control Software Engineer with deep motor-control expertise and the technical leadership to own the control architecture for aviation-grade...SeniorSoftware$135.1k - $168.9k
...our team shares a love of the outdoors and a desire to protect it for future generations. Role Summary As a Sr Embedded Software Engineer, you will play a key role in the development of cutting-edge charging products. You will contribute to software design and...SeniorSoftwareFull timeContract workPart timeWork at officeLocal area- ...We are seeking a highly skilled Senior QA Engineer to join our team. Our team focusses on providing a software stack for Design Verification of the PCBAs and... ...scripting languages and a solid understanding of embedded systems testing methodologies. Key Responsibilities...SeniorSoftware
$115k - $149k
...Embedded Software Test Engineer At iRhythm, you'll have the opportunity to grow your skills and your career while impacting the lives of people around the world. iRhythm is shaping a future where everyone, everywhere can access the best possible cardiac health solutions...SeniorSoftwareWork experience placementWork at office- ...Interview Types ~ Skills RTOS, Embedded C, De.. Visa Types Green Card, US... ...Microcontroller's, (DO-178 Plus). Title: Sr Embedded SW & Control Engineer No. of Positions: 5... ...Real-Time Systems, Embedded Software, Safety-Critical, Firmware, Middleware...SeniorSoftware
- ...Algorithms/Video Engineers TRL11 is a venture backed deep tech / defence tech startup... ...support our patent pending Space Aware Video Software Suite. Join our team and play a crucial... ...implement computer vision algorithms on embedded systems, used for identifying, tracking...SeniorSoftware
$150k - $220k
...skilled and experienced Algorithms/Video Engineers with a focus on cutting edge video... ...support our patent pending Space Aware Video Software Suite. Join our team and play a crucial... ...implement computer vision algorithms on embedded systems, used for identifying, tracking...SeniorSoftware- ...seeking a highly skilled and motivated Sr. Electronics Engineer to join our engineering team. This... ...ideal candidate brings deep expertise in embedded electronics, power systems,... ...Embedded Systems & FirmwareCollaborate with software engineers to define hardware/firmware...SeniorSoftware
- ...JR-068909 - Sr. Electrical Engineer - Contract/ Fulltime - New Position Location : Irvine,... ...No. of year of experience Embedded systems Firmware integration... ...and integration levels ~ Support software-hardware integration by understanding...SeniorSoftwareFull timeContract work
- ...Sr Engineer, Electronics The Sr Engineer, Electronics is responsible for leading the design... ...subsystems. Collaborate closely with software, mechanical, systems, manufacturing, and... ...instrumentation. ~ Experience with embedded systems and firmware support for board bring...SeniorSoftwareWork at officeMonday to FridayFlexible hours
- ...active project demands and skills gaps, our staffing experts can help you find the best job for you. Role: Embedded Systems & Controls Software Engineer Location: Irvine, CA Duration: 6 Months Required Skills: Embedded Systems & Controls Software Engineer...SoftwarePermanent employmentContract workRemote work
- ...technology that will set the standards for software-defined vehicles around the world. The... ...collaborate closely with designers, engineers, manufacturing teams, firmware developers... ...climate control to define requirements for embedded software implementation....SeniorSoftwareFull timeContract workLocal area
$135k - $165k
...Description Sr. Engineer - ADAS Integration The Sr. Engineer - ADAS Integration... ...Validate and verify requirements for each new Software release from ADAS, Powertrain and... ...Tier 1 Experience developing robust Embedded software, simulation, testing SIL and HIL...SeniorSoftwareWork at officeRelocation packageFlexible hours- ...technology that will set the standards for software-defined vehicles around the world.... ...everyone. Role Summary As a Sr. Software Quality Engineer, you will own the definition,... ...ownership of quality frameworks in a complex embedded or systems software environment. ~...SeniorSoftwareFull timeContract workLocal area
- ...technology that will set the standards for software-defined vehicles around the world.... ...as an agile, technology-forward company. Engineers on the OTA team are responsible for the... ...complex, cross-functional, distributed embedded systems ~ Excellent communication and...SeniorSoftwareFull timeContract workLocal area
- ...technology that will set the standards for software-defined vehicles around the world.... ...dedicated and innovative Climate Controls Engineer to join our software development team. This... .... Responsibilities Develop embedded software in C for automotive ECUs Architect...SeniorSoftwareFull timeContract workWork experience placementLocal area
$70k - $300k
...systems (LiDAR, camera, TOF, IMU, GPS), embedded compute (CPUs, GPUs, microcontrollers, ROS... ...Systems Role As a Sensor Systems Engineer on the Hardware Team, you will contribute... ...Architecture: Work across hardware and software teams to define sensing requirements. Identity...SeniorSoftwareRemote work$135.1k - $168.9k
...diverse, but our team shares a love of the outdoors and a desire to protect it for future generations. Role Summary As a Sr. Embedded Software Engineer, you will be a technical leader in the development of next-generation charging products. You will architect and...SeniorSoftwareFull timeContract workPart timeLocal area$191k - $253k
...Anduril is seeking a Senior Firmware Engineer to join our team based in Costa Mesa, CA... ...Electrical Engineering to develop hardware and software solutions to some of the hardest... ...Own complex firmware features of an embedded system Quickly debug and troubleshoot...SeniorSoftwareFull timeWork experience placementImmediate start$70k - $300k
...Embedded Compute Engineer Field AI is transforming how robots interact with the real world. We are building risk-aware, reliable, and field... ...including evaluation, testing and selection. Firmware & Software: Set up and customize Linux environments (Ubuntu, Yocto,...SoftwareRemote work$140k
Job Summary: The Sr Engineer, AI & ML will be part of the R&D team at Masimo with focus on... ...AI & ML will also closely work with our software, hardware and systems teams to ensure an... ...parameter measurement algorithms on embedded systems * Deliver high quality software...SeniorSoftwareFull timeWork at officeFlexible hours- ...Senior Embedded Motor Control Engineer (Robotics, Automotive & Aerospace) Location: Irvine, CA Schedule: 9:00 AM – 4:30 PM, Monday – Friday... ...Move We are seeking a Senior Embedded Motor Control Software Engineer to own the control system architecture and lead...SeniorSoftwareMonday to Friday
- ...Senior Embedded Systems & Controls Engineer (Robotics, Automotive & Industrial Automation) Location: Irvine, CA Level: Band 6 (Senior / Staff... ...We are seeking a Senior Embedded Systems & Controls Software Engineer with strong systems intuition and a passion for...SeniorSoftwareMonday to Friday
- ...Sr Quality Engineer Alcon is looking to hire a Sr. Quality Engineer to join our Global Technical Service Quality team in Lake Forest, CA... ...development and provides guidance on equipment, process, and software verification and validation. Devises, qualifies, and implements...SeniorSoftwareVisa sponsorshipRelocation package
- ...Title: Sr Quality Engineer - Cloud Application Services Location: Lake Forest, CA (Onsite) Duration: 24 months Job Description... ...development and provides guidance on equipment, process, and software verification and validation. • Work closely with product...SeniorSoftwareContract work
$120k - $130k
...Job Description Job Summary: The Senior IT Systems Engineer - Endpoint is responsible for the design, implementation, and ongoing... .... • Manage and administer SCCM (Configuration Manager) for software deployment, patch management, compliance baselines, and Windows...SeniorSoftwareWork at officeLocal area$135k - $175k
...MAIN JOB RESPONSIBILITIES / COMPETENCIES As a Sr. Systems / Cloud Engineer within STAAR Surgical's Information Technology team, this individual... ..., and administers infrastructure including hardware, software, and various configurations; designs and deploys systems based...SeniorSoftwareTemporary workRemote work
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Sr Engineer, Embedded GUI Software. Be the first to apply!
- graduate software developer Irvine, CA
- rust software engineer Irvine, CA
- senior software design engineer Irvine, CA
- software engineer amazon Irvine, CA
- software developer positions Irvine, CA
- software engineer full time Irvine, CA
- software engineer Irvine, CA
- software engineer intern Irvine, CA
- agile software developer Irvine, CA
- senior software engineer remote Irvine, CA

